I would comment on the Basenji just briefly. My sister-in-law has had two, a male and a female. The male was a bit of a handful. Although their female is a much better pet, this breed is very strong willed and aloof as has been mentioned.
As you may have noticed by my signature and avatar, I am a BIG poodle fan. They come in three sizes and many colors. They are very intelligent, easy to train, don't have any "doggie odor"don't shed, and make wonderful companions. They do, however, need a good clipping and bath about once a month which you can learn to do yourself or you can find a good groomer. Depending on the size of the dog, the prices for grooming vary, with the larger the dog the more $.
